Best Internet Providers in Wilmington, CA

In Wilmington, California, AT&T Internet takes the top spot, offering IPBB, fiber, and 5G connections. With 95.30% coverage, AT&T ensures most residents can access its services. It offers a maximum download speed of 5 Gbps, ideal for gamers, streamers, and households with multiple devices. Plans start at $55 per month, presenting a competitive option in terms of speed and value. With fiber available to 90% of Wilmington, AT&T’s fiber plans are particularly attractive for those seeking reliable, high-speed connections.

Spectrum comes in second, providing cable connection with 89% coverage in Wilmington. Spectrum offers a maximum download speed of 1 Gbps, suitable for streaming, gaming, and remote work. Prices start at $49.99 per month, appealing to those seeking a cost-effective internet solution. Although Spectrum lacks the maximum speeds and varied connection types that AT&T offers, it remains a solid alternative for users satisfied with cable internet.

Wilmington residents have many options for their internet needs, including DSL, cable, fiber, fixed wireless, and satellite, ensuring they can choose based on their specific requirements.
